What are the responsibilities and job description for the Physical Security & Business Resiliency Analyst position at Wilson Bank & Trust?
Location: Lebanon, TN
Job Summary
The Physical Security & Business Resiliency Analyst I facilitates and implements physical security measures to protect facilities, systems, and sensitive information. This position conducts regular audits and walkthroughs to monitor adherence with established security protocols. The Physical Security & Business Resiliency Analyst I also assists in implementation and maintenance of the Business Continuity Management Program and facilitates resiliency training to employees. This position reports to the Director of Information Security and provides excellent service and support to team members and customers while demonstrating the Company’s values and supporting the mission.

Job Duties And Responsibilities
- Facilitate and implement physical security measures to protect facilities, systems, and sensitive information
- Conduct regular audits and walkthroughs to monitor adherence with established security policies and protocols
- Partner with Facilities and Vendor Management teams to administer access controls and address third-party security requirements
- Provide education regarding essential physical security topics, including social engineering awareness, clean desk practices, and device protection best practices
- Assist with security initiatives to include deploying new camera systems and installing alarm equipment
- Confirm security systems are in working order and service requests are completed in a timely manner
- Compile and securely send video surveillance to requesting parties as directed by manager
- Maintain bank emergency contact lists for use outside normal operating hours
- Monitor and respond to phone calls, tickets, and notifications related to physical security matters, escalating situations as appropriate
- Administer identification badge processes and procedures for vendors and visitors
- Maintain alarm codes, coordinating additions and removals with the alarm monitoring company
- Maintain key fob access and access schedule
- Assist the Business Resiliency Officer with implementation and maintenance of the Business Continuity Management Program in accordance with FFIEC guidance
- Support implementing resilience, continuity, and response capabilities of the Crisis Management Team
- Assist with data collection in support of business impact analysis and the Business Resiliency Risk Assessment
- Provide recommendations for the development of effective strategies to support resilience and recovery objectives
- Assist in developing and maintaining the bank’s Business Continuity and Disaster Recovery plans to include facilitating resiliency training (e.g.: CPR/AED, Active Aggressor, severe weather, fire, etc.)
- Assist in design, development, and execution of tests and exercises
- Support monitoring and reporting on resiliency metrics, facilitating alignment with regulatory expectations and industry best practices
